Tom Wambeke
Tom Wambeke is the Chief of Learning Innovation at the International Labour Organization (ILO), where he leads work on sustainable learning solutions designed to generate measurable impact and support organizational transformation. He oversees a unit with a dual mandate: to strengthen the Centre’s internal capacity to apply cutting edge learning, communication, and knowledge sharing methods and technologies; and to deliver digital and in person learning services to external partners worldwide. In this role, he collaborates closely with UN entities, development banks, international organizations, governments and civil society organizations across the globe.
Before joining ILO, Tom served as Assistant Professor at the University of Leuven and worked as an innovation coach at Open Higher Education in Belgium. He is a certified international facilitator through the International Association of Facilitators and is actively engaged in strategy facilitation, participatory knowledge sharing, networked learning, and the use of information and communication technologies for development. His professional interests also include complexity adaptive thinking, foresight analysis and futures exploration, which he integrates into his work on innovative learning approaches.
